    Unfortunately, a lot of us only get to shoot at ranges where they get pissy if you fire more than one shot every 2 seconds.


    yea most public indoor ranges frown on anything that resembles "rapid fire"
    ive "gotten around" some of those restrictions by running a couple mags through the gun "slow fire",
    then a couple more single shots from low ready, slowly increasing speed,
    then double taps from low ready,
    single shot transitions, and double tap transitions.
    i could be shooting anything from my USPSA open gun, or any of my 4 rimfire steel guns.

    RO's have stood behind me watching, and eventually leave me alone.

    I usually make a whole day of going to the range, so I bring a big range bag to hold all my small stuff, and a luggage bag w/wheels for the ammo & mags:

    Guns in cases
    spare mags
    Ammo
    chamber flags
    Eye gear & electronic muffs, spare pairs of ear plugs
    Shooting bean-bags
    ranger bands & latex rubber bands
    CLP
    Bore snakes for each caliber
    mini bore light
    field tools for my guns (sight tools, mini screwdrivers, allen wrenches, leatherman)
    EDC knife
    Towel
    Boonie hat or watch cap, depending on weather
    bandana
    Clp
    Mag Lulas
    Targets
    target pasters
    heavy-duty stapler
    large permanent marker
    write-in-the-rain notebook & pen
    brass bag
    hi-power range scope & tripod with case and optics cleaning wipes
    A couple zip ties, a couple velcro wraps, paracord
    100mph tape
    Dude wipes & alcohol for cleanup afterwards
    My plate carrier with my mag shingle - I don't always shoot from the bench. I do a lot of shooting from the barricade kneeling & standing, unsupported and strong/weak side supported.
    Plate carrier also has my IFAK, and that has 4 tourniquets and a healthy supply of trauma items (quik clot, celox gauze, USGI compresses (small and large), israeli bandgaes, hyfin chest seals (2 sets), etc.

    If there's literally anything I need that isn't in my range bags, well shame on me!!
